scanport3.py

#!/usr/bin/env python3
import nmap
import sys
def read_ports_from_file(file_name):
ports = {}
try:
with open(file_name, 'r') as file:
for line in file:
line = line.strip()
if line and not line.startswith("#"): # Skip comment lines
parts = line.split('#')
port_number = parts[0].strip()
port_description = parts[1].strip() if len(parts) > 1 else ""
ports[port_number] = port_description
except FileNotFoundError:
print(f"File {file_name} not found.")
return ports
def scan_ports(remote_host, ports):
if not ports:
print("No ports to scan.")
return
open_ports = []
closed_ports = []
nm = nmap.PortScanner()
arguments = f'-T4 -p{",".join(ports)}'
nm.scan(hosts=remote_host, arguments=arguments)
for host in nm.all_hosts():
for proto in nm[host].all_protocols():
lport = nm[host][proto].keys()
for port in lport:
state = nm[host][proto][port]['state']
if state == 'open':
open_ports.append((port, ports.get(str(port), "No description available")))
else:
closed_ports.append((port, ports.get(str(port), "No description available")))
print("\nScanning completed.")
print("Open ports:")
print("Port\tDescription")
for port, description in open_ports:
print(f"{port}\t{description}")
print("\nClosed ports:")
print("Port\tDescription")
for port, description in closed_ports:
print(f"{port}\t{description}")
def main():
remote_host = input("Enter remote host: ")
ports = read_ports_from_file('ports.txt')
scan_ports(remote_host, ports)
if __name__ == "__main__":
main()
